Title: Re: United kit from Brodak
Post by: Bill Hummel on December 05, 2012, 08:00:50 PM
The United is one of the best-engineered of the Brodak kits. Excellent fits, nice wood, good hardware. This is a fairly large stunter, so think .46-.51 engine for best performance, in my humble opinion. Nice design, very good in the pattern.  Should make you fly just like the "Champione"! No "secrets"; build straight, light, go easy on the finish.
Title: Re: United kit from Brodak
Post by: Steve Helmick on December 05, 2012, 08:39:51 PM
Note that the Lampione F-86D is the same basic airplane, but with a trike gear and a bit different look applied. A .46LA would be a good "cheap" powerplant, with an Aero Tiger .36 or PA .40UL being a good "expensive" option. Mr. Lampione seems very approachable, so I'd suggest axing him his opinion.
